    Need I say more:…read more "Palm Tree Palace, 79660 Highway 111, Ste. 103, La Quinta Major violation: Observed wastewater to be overflowing at floor sink at cook line during active food preparation. Staff was directed to cease all food preparation until corrected. Staff corrected on site. Minor violations: When asked to provide proper internal cooking temperature for beef, chicken, and seafood, main cook of the day and manager were unable to provide adequate information. Main cook did not posses a valid Riverside County food handler card at the time of inspection; observed various uncovered food items in cooler and freezer; Observed build up on knives stored on wall mounter knife holder and on hooks used for Peking Duck stored on metal shelving adjacent to preparation sinks; and others. Reinspection set for one week later. "B" card must be posted. " Excerpt From "La Quinta, Indio restaurants fail health inspections" The Desert Sun https://apple.news/ASCpVkDxRT9SYPgbHsfKeOg
